Make existing C application and php script to run on linux and apache

Avg Bid (USD)
Project Budget (USD)
$20 - $200

Project Description:
I have a program that is already working, only it is not working in all my servers, and part of it, a php script is not working on apache(when I call the url in my browser).

Find attached the whole program (all required files including readme file to do the installation steps), please use it to verify if you can do the job. When accepted this project you will get access to a server where you can show the program is working.

It is a multithreaded C application that runs a large number of php scripts in paralel on a linux centos server. The C application uses a library to execute hundereds of curl requests simultaneously within a single process. A test.php that contains a loop through a set of urls and a set of variables for each url, interacts with that C program. The C program on its turn will run hundreds of individual php scripts at once. The test.php script works fine when running it from the linux command line. However, when placing the test.php script in a web folder and running it from the browser does not work. Your task is to make sure the test.php script will be working also when running (as it is running from the linux command line) it on apache server and when calling the test.php script in the browser.

The attached program works on my freshly installed linux server, but not on my main server. On the freshly installed server it only works when the test.php script is called from the command line, but not when called from the web browser. I want to be able to put the test.php script anywhere in a folder and it should run when I call the url in my browser.

You have to make sure the test.php script runs independent in which folder it is placed, and independent wheter it is being run from linux command: php test.php or when called from web browsers: means it will do a curl request to many individual php scripts in a very efficient way).

Additional Project Description:
07/18/2013 at 3:28 JST
Please dowload the whole software package here:

Skills required:
Apache, C Programming, Linux, PHP
About the employer:
Public Clarification Board
Bids are hidden by the project creator. Log in as the employer to view bids or to bid on this project.
You will not be able to bid on this project if you are not qualified in one of the job categories. To see your qualifications click here.

$ 226
in 3 days
$ 70
in 2 days
$ 122
in 3 days
$ 150
in 3 days
Hire epsilou
$ 111
in 3 days
$ 166
in 2 days
Hire XaGqIKPgfzgV
$ 122
in 3 days